Best Blinds for Cat Owners: Safe, Stylish & Pet-Proof Window Treatments That Last

TLDR;

The best blinds for cat owners are cordless faux wood blinds, roller shades, and vertical blinds. These options are safe, durable, and designed to withstand cat behavior like scratching or climbing.

Why Cat-Safe Blinds Are Essential for Pet Owners

What Are Cat Proof Blinds

Cats scratch, climb, and chew—especially when blinds block their window views.


The wrong blinds can lead to:


  • Constant repairs from claw damage
  • Dangerous cord entanglement
  • Torn fabrics and bent slats


For a cat-friendly home, window treatments need to be:


  • Durable
  • Cordless
  • Easy to clean
  • Resistant to scratching and bending

Common Issues With Cats and Blinds

Common Issues With Cats and Blinds

Scratching, Bending & Breaking


  • Aluminum or cheap mini blinds are easily bent
  • Fabric blinds tear quickly
  • Wooden slats may splinter under pressure


Corded Blinds Pose a Safety Risk


  • Cats can get tangled or even strangled
  • Cords also attract playful behavior


Climbing for Window Views


  • Cats often climb blinds to reach sunlight
  • This leads to broken mechanisms and loose mounts

Best Window Blinds for Cats

Cordless Faux Wood Blinds

Cordless Faux Wood Blinds
  • Made of scratch-resistant PVC or composite materials
  • No cords = no entanglement
  • Easy to clean fur and messes
  • Stylish like real wood but pet-durable



Best for high-traffic rooms with active cats

Vertical Blinds with Durable Fabric

Vertical Blinds Cat Proof
  • Cats can walk through slats without damaging them
  • Vinyl or reinforced materials work best
  • Easy to replace single slats if needed



Best for sliding doors and large windows

Cordless Roller Shades

Cordless Roller Shades
  • Flat, solid surface with no climbing access
  • Blackout and light-filtering options available
  • Modern look with pet-safe design


Great for bedrooms or offices

Honeycomb/Cellular Shades

Honeycomb/Cellular Shades
  • Structured material resists tears and scratches
  • Insulates against heat and noise
  • Always go cordless



Ideal for quiet, low-interference spaces

Cord-Free Roman Shades

Cord-Free Roman Shades
  • Choose tightly woven, durable fabric only
  • Adds softness without attracting claws
  • Best used in rooms where cats don’t lounge often

Blinds to Avoid in Cat-Friendly Homes

Alternative Window Treatment Cat Proof
  • Corded mini blinds: dangerous and flimsy
  • Bamboo or paper shades: easily shredded
  • Sheer curtains: tempting to hide or climb
  • Cheap fabric blinds: absorb odors, attract hair, and tear fast

Extra Tips to Keep Blinds Safe From Cats

Extra Tips to Keep Blinds Safe From Cats
  • Always choose cordless or motorized systems
  • Mount blinds inside the window frame to reduce access
  • Offer a cat perch or window seat as an alternative
  • Use deterrents like bitter sprays or double-sided tape
  • Trim claws regularly to reduce impact on blinds

How to Choose the Best Blinds Based on Cat Behavior

  • If your cat scratches: Choose faux wood or vinyl vertical
  • If your cat climbs: Roller or cellular with no slats
  • If your cat chews cords: Go motorized or cordless
  • If your cat watches windows: Install a perch nearby
